Gold soars toward largest annual gain since 2010 on dollar boost
NEW YORK/LONDON (Reuters) - Gold extended its rally to a three-month high on Friday, leaping toward its biggest one-year rise in seven years as a wilting U.S. dollar, political tensions and receding concerns over the impact of U.S. interest rate hikes fed into its rally.
